Congenital syphilis - when the infection is transmitted through the placenta to the infant from a sick mother.This is a particularly dangerous form of the disease.It can be diagnosed at different ages.Depending on this, several types of ailment are distinguished.

Types of congenital syphilis

Classification is based on the age at which the disease manifests itself.The range varies from breastfeed to adolescence.

Important
The time for the manifestation of specific signs is of great importance for the future prognosis: the earlier the symptoms appear, the more favorable it is.

Forms of disease diagnosed by physicians:

  1. Early congenital syphilis
    • syphilis Syphilis of the fetus. Diagnosed with intrauterine infection.Infection in the fifth to sixth months may lead to premature birth.Usually an infant is born dead, macerated or with pathologies of the liver, spleen and lungs.
    • instagram viewer
    • Infantile syphilis. When infected in the last months of pregnancy, signs of the disease appear immediately after the birth of the child.In the third month of the baby's life, Wasserman's reaction is revealed.
    • Early childhood syphilis. This form of the disease manifests itself at the age of 1 to 4 years.
  2. Late congenital syphilis.As a rule, this form of the disease manifests itself in adolescence, and before that it is asymptomatic.This is a dangerous relapse of an illness that was suffered in early childhood, which was not detected on time or not adequately treated.

  3. Concealed congenital syphilis. May appear in the child at any age.It is complicated by the fact that it is asymptomatic.In this case, latent congenital syphilis can be detected only by serological studies of , which are conducted on the basis of the study of cerebrospinal fluid.

Causes of congenital syphilis

The bacterium infects the fetus by entering the placenta through the umbilical vein or lymphatic vascular spaces from a mother suffering from syphilis.

In children at risk:

  • infecting a woman before conception;
  • diagnosing the disease at different stages of pregnancy;
  • the mother has congenital or secondary syphilis.

Bacteria are transmitted from mother to child in the first years of infection, with the active stage of the disease. With age, this risk is gradually reduced.

If a woman suffers from a chronic condition but is treated, she can have a healthy baby.Therefore it is very important to regularly undergo special studies and during the entire period of development in the womb of the mother to observe the fetus's condition, and the child's birth field to monitor his health in time to reveal even the latent form of the disease.To do this, you need to know the symptoms of the disease.

    Symptoms of late congenital syphilis

    1. Reliable symptoms
      • Specific labyrinth - deafness combined with speech difficulty;
      • dental dystrophy;
      • keratitis is a pathological inflammation of the cornea of ​​the eye, accompanied by the clouding of individual areas of the mucosa, blepharospasm, lacrimation, decreased visual acuity and optic nerve atrophy until complete loss of vision.
    2. Probable signs
      • specific retinitis;
      • Dermatological-venereal diseases specific drives.Knee joints increase, swell and hurt;
      • dystrophy;
      • shins are saber-shaped, the gait changes greatly;
      • with severe CNS damage may develop oligophrenia, epilepsy and speech disorder;
      • saddle nose;
      • radial scars near the chin and mouth;
      • buttock-like skull.

    Diagnosis of the disease

    If a mother's disease is diagnosed during pregnancy, the diagnosis of congenital syphilis in a child is carried out in the womb.

    Laboratory tests used for diagnosis:

    • syphilis X-ray.The study is carried out for 5-6 months of pregnancy.The disease is recognized by specific osteochondritis or osteoperiosty;
    • serological reactions of Zaksa-Vitebsk, Kana, Colmer, Wasserman.In the blood of a child inject antigen and study the reaction of the body is not him;
    • reaction of immobilization of viruses causing disease - pale treponem;
    • X-ray of the osteoarticular apparatus;
    • reactions of immunofluorescence;
    • examination of cerebrospinal fluid;
    • examination of a child from a pediatrician, an otolaryngologist, a neurologist and an ophthalmologist.

    Methods of treatment of congenital syphilis

    Treatment gives positive results if the disease is detected in a timely manner.Therapy includes medication and proper care.

    Medication therapy includes :

    • syphilis Vitamin therapy;
    • biogenic stimulants;
    • injection of penicillin and its derivatives;
    • immunomodulators;
    • phenoxypenicillin;
    • arsenic derivatives;
    • bismuth( for patients older than six months);
    • introduction of antibacterial agents with endoluminal injection in combination with pyrotherapy;
    • with allergies to penicillin - cephalosporins, tetracycline, erythromycin.

    Care includes:

    • regular hygiene procedures;
    • continuous monitoring and consultation with relevant specialists;
    • Breastfeeding;
    • regular spa-specific treatment;
    • high-grade food;
    • observance of the regime of the day.

    When diagnosing congenital syphilis of any form, the patient is placed in the hospital of a venereal dispensary.
